#148466 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#148466 is composed of 7.8% red, 51.8%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.7%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 163.9 degrees, a saturation of 73.7% and a lightness of 29.8%. #148466 color hex could be obtained by blending #28ffcc with #000900.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

#148466 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#148466 has RGB values of R:20, G:132,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 1344614.

Shades and Tints of #148466
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020d0a is the darkest color, while #fbf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#148466
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494f4e is the less saturated color, while #02966e is the most saturated one.
